Working with detritus and shattered objects has granted you an affinity for repairing and remaking things. You have proficiency with Tinker’s Tools. (This is an Exploration trait.) Additionally, you can use your Tinker’s Tools and 10 GP worth of appropriate materials to spend 10 minutes creating a small clockwork device. The device must fit in the palm of your hand, and can serve one of the following functions:
Smoker. The device exudes smoke in a 5-foot Cube for 1 minute. Any objects or creatures within this Cube are considered Lightly Obscured.
Lighter. The device emits a small flame the size of a candle’s that can light flammable objects.
Compass. The device always points north, or in a cardinal direction of the GM’s determination on another plane.
Expert Gadgeteer. If you take this trait twice, you can make a device in 1 minute instead of 10 minutes. In addition, you can choose to imbue a device with the following extra function: (This is a Combat trait.)
Distractor. This device is set with blinking lights that can captivate other creatures. As a Bonus Action, you place or toss the device into a space within 30 feet of you. A creature sharing a space with the device must succeed on a DC 10 Intelligence saving throw. On a failure, attacks against that creature have Advantage until the start of your next turn. A creature can use an action to destroy the device. You can give up to three of your devices the Distractor feature. You regain the ability to do so when you finish a Long Rest.
